Runbook fragment: account recovery during the Hullforge hermetic migration. For the security reviewer: the legacy build bot account was disabled when we cut over to the hermetic toolchain, so cache-seeding jobs now fail auth. Recovery is manual by design — no automated reset exists inside the sealed build environment. From the Hullforge break-glass console, select the dormant bot account and proceed to the challenge step. Enter the recovery passphrase provided below:

vault phrase of yaguf-hahaf = druath-holix

Hi release folks — quick update on the Garrow Deck occupancy feed. We pushed a fix this morning for the stale-count bug where levels 3 and 4 reported full even when half empty. The sensors were fine; the aggregator was caching snapshots for 15 minutes instead of 30 seconds. Customers should see accurate counts within the hour. If anyone reports weirdness after that, grab their garage ID and the timestamp. For escalations, quote the build token below.

session token of kagup-hahaf = htk3_2b8

Subject: Training budget for next year

Hi all — heads up that the L&D budget for next year lands at roughly the same level as this year, with a modest bump for the Fernbrook leadership track. Department heads should submit draft plans by month-end. One strategic consideration is driving this allocation, and it's for this group only.

internal memo for fafog-fadug: Gross margin on Holwyn came in at 10 percent against a plan of 5 percent. Only 5 of the 140 pilot accounts renewed Holwyn, so a churn review is set for January 1.

Alert: STALE_CACHE_READS (Pinwheel service). Fires when cached profile reads lag writes by more than 10 minutes. This is the same failure mode from the March incident where the Bramblegate invalidation queue backed up — worth reading the postmortem before your first on-call shift so you recognize the symptoms fast. The full writeup and timeline live on the internal page here.

operations page: https://confluence.lumicsys.internal/projects/display/projects/display

## Encoding Detection

Heads up: Textgrove doesn't trust the encoding your plugin declares. Uploaded files run through our sniffer first, which checks BOMs, then falls back to statistical detection. If your plugin emits UTF-16 without a BOM, expect mangled output. Test with the sample corpus before shipping. The detection rules and override flags are all documented on the internal page.

operations page: https://confluence.zemvarlabs.internal/projects/display/browse/display/8963